Reasons to consider Intel Core i5-8250U

10% higher single threaded performance.
This is a newer product, it might have better application compatibility/performance (check features chart below).

Reasons to consider Intel Core i7-4700MQ

Much higher multi threaded performance (around 20% higher). This allows for higher performance in professional applications like encoding or heavy multitasking.
